  • Title

    Fast and accurate time-domain simulations with commodity graphics hardware

  • Abstract
    We show the efficacy of graphics hardware for the computational electrodynamics community. In particular, we illustrate how this hardware can be used to accelerate a general purpose finite-difference time-domain (FDTD) simulation through a set of image processing operations. While achieving a significant speedup, our simulation yields comparable accuracy to that of a consonant software implementation.
